The Association of State and Provincial Psychology Boards (ASPPB), is an alliance of state, provincial, and territorial agencies responsible for licensure and certification of psychologists in the United States and Canada. The American Psychological Association (APA) is the largest scientific and professional organization of psychologists in the United States, with over 121,000 members, including scientists, educators, clinicians, consultants, and students. Experts and all levels of government continue to warn or advise about the greater transmission risks … The Code of Ethics of the Canadian Psychological Association (CPA) is based on 4 ethical principles (EPRs), ranked in a hierarchy of importance as follows: Respect for the Dignity of Persons, Responsible Caring, Integrity in Relationships, and Responsibility to Society. Students play an active role in the CPA’s infrastructure: As one of the CPA’s 32 Sections, the Section for Students in Psychology crosses all section boundaries and provides a forum in which students may learn from each other and begin to prepare for their careers in psychology.
